Creamy Pesto Chicken Pasta with Fresh Herbs
Enjoy a vibrant dinner featuring tender sautéed chicken breast tossed with whole wheat pasta in a creamy, homemade pesto. Enhanced with juicy cherry tomatoes and a fresh sprinkling of basil, this dish delivers a perfect balance of savory flavors and wholesome ingredients.
INGREDIENTS
4 ounces Chicken Breast
2 ounces Whole Wheat Pasta
1.5 tablespoons Pesto Sauce
0.5 cup Cherry Tomatoes
2 tablespoons Fresh Basil
1 teaspoon Olive Oil
PREPARATION
Boil a pot of water and cook the whole wheat pasta according to the package instructions until al dente, then drain.
While the pasta is cooking, heat a teaspoon of olive oil in a skillet over medium heat.
Season the chicken breast lightly with salt and pepper, then sauté in the skillet until fully cooked and golden on the outside, about 5-7 minutes per side. Once cooked, let it rest briefly and then slice into strips.
In a large bowl, combine the hot pasta with the pesto sauce and gently toss to coat evenly.
Add the sliced chicken, halved cherry tomatoes, and sprinkle fresh basil over the top.
Mix gently and serve warm.
